A political expert, Thomas Jäger, believes it is plausible Russia could take action against NATO territory should Donald Trump regain the presidency. Jäger suggests Trump’s potential return creates an opportunity for Russia to test the alliance’s resolve. This assessment stems from concerns about Trump’s past skepticism toward NATO and potential weakening of its collective defense commitments. However, Jäger dismisses recent warnings of war from Serbia as improbable. The expert’s warning highlights anxieties over a shifting geopolitical landscape and the potential for increased Russian aggression. The possibility of action during a Trump administration underscores perceived vulnerabilities within the NATO framework. This scenario underscores the importance of allied unity and deterrence efforts.
